Looks like it could be everting its “stomach”.

Personally, I’ve stopped dealing with these - I’ve lost dozens of them over the years, in both wholesale and retail settings….even when they look good, they often die.

The Long Island Aquarium has done really well with them, so they aren’t impossible, but I stick with bubble tips only now.
